ここで紹介している内容は、「EC-CUBE:売れ筋ランキングをスマートフォンで表示する」とは異なるもので、MySQL・PostgreSQLの両方に対応しています。
EC-CUBE:売れ筋ランキング(MySQL・PostgreSQL両対応)が作成されていることが条件。
ここで紹介している内容は、「EC-CUBE:売れ筋ランキングをスマートフォンで表示する」とは異なるもので、MySQL・PostgreSQLの両方に対応しています。
EC-CUBE:売れ筋ランキング(MySQL・PostgreSQL両対応)が作成されていることが条件。
ここで紹介している内容は、「EC-CUBEで売れ筋ランキングを表示する」とは異なるもので、MySQL・PostgreSQLの両方に対応しています。
ランキングの自動生成(dtb_rankingテーブルへの登録)は、システムの負担減を考え、ユーザーがアクセスした時に生成されるのではなく、管理者が管理画面にアクセスした際に生成されるように作成してあります。
下記が設定されている場合
「お問い合わせ」の項目に「回答希望」を追加する
ここでの紹介は、
「お問い合わせ管理機能」「返信機能」を追加するに回答希望の欄を付け足すためのカスタマイズを含んでいます。
ここでの方法では、javascriptをhttp://用とhttps://用に分けることでSSL接続への対応を行っているが、その対応が不十分なためにSSL接続すると「セキュリティで保護されていないページが混在している」というアラートが出てしまうし、表示されないボタンもある。
プログラムの動作には問題ないが、購入者を不安に思わせる原因にもなりかねないので、「アラートを表示させない」ことを優先的に考え、コードを変更する。
↓
こちら(http://www.itoben.com/blog/533.html)と合わせてご覧ください。
こちらのページとこちらのページを改良した内容となっています。
1 テンプレートファイルに下記コードを追加しておくことで、「基本情報管理>メール設定」のフッターにショップ情報を入力する必要がなくなります。
<!--{$arrInfo.shop_name|h}--> <!--{$arrInfo.zip01|h}-->-<!--{$arrInfo.zip02|h}--> <!--{$arrInfo.addr01|h}--><!--{$arrInfo.addr02|h}--> <!--{if $arrInfo.tel01}-->TEL:<!--{$arrInfo.tel01|h}-->-<!--{$arrInfo.tel02|h}-->-<!--{$arrInfo.tel03|h}--><!--{/if}--> <!--{if $arrInfo.fax01}-->FAX:<!--{$arrInfo.fax01|h}-->-<!--{$arrInfo.fax02|h}-->-<!--{$arrInfo.fax03|h}--><!--{/if}--> E-Mail:<!--{$arrInfo.law_email|h}--> URL:<!--{$arrInfo.law_url|h}-->
下記書籍をもとに書いています。詳しくは本をお読みください。
PCでは、新着情報がすべてが表示されてしまうので、多くなったら管理画面から削除するしかないのですが、この方法を使えば、そのような煩わしさはありません。
「このページの先頭へ」をクリックするとスルスルスルと上がっていくやつです。
(1)■html/js/dfsmoothscrollフォルダを作成し、「smooth.pack.js」ファイルを置く。
ファイルは下記よりダウンロード。
http://www.dezinerfolio.com/2007/08/08/df-javascript-smooth-scroll/
(2)■data/Smarty/templates/default/site_frame.tplに追加
<!--スムーズスクロール--> <script type="text/javascript" src="<!--{$smarty.const.ROOT_URLPATH}-->js/dfsmoothscroll/smooth.pack.js"></script>
以上で終了。